Tortosa Municipal Market

Highlight • Structure

Built in land reclaimed from the Ebro, the municipal market of Tortosa mixes several architectural styles. The buttresses are reminiscent of the Catalan Romanesque style, with Gothic touches and a taste of modernism. You can find fresh products and eat tapas there.

This botanical sculpture garden is very old. It belonged to the Monastery of Santa Clara in the 19th century. Since 1970, the garden has been owned by the municipality and has been neglected. In 1989, the philanthropist Selma Jose Prieto suggested creating a Museum of sculptures.
The open-air museum was opened in 1991 by the Spanish heir apparent and was given the name Jardins del Princep or the Garden of the Prince. 24 groups of sculptures are scattered in the garden.
Its purpose was to depict the different phases of human life, to paint a picture of the most sensitive moments and events in life. You have to pay an entrance fee to visit the sculpture garden.

Benifallet Bridge

Highlight • Bridge

This bridge, which forms part of the C-12 highway, is the only one that passes over the Ebro in the 50 kilometers that separate Tortosa and Mora d'Ebre. It measures a total of 234 meters and is enabled for vehicles and pedestrians, as it has walkways on both sides. From here there is a magnificent view of La Mola de Benifallet and the Ebro river as it passes through the Bajo Ebro region.

Som Pass

Highlight (Segment) • Mountain Pass

This segment takes place on a road with little traffic. The climb allows you to appreciate a breathtaking view of the Ebro, the vegetation and the surrounding massifs. The descent is then welcome to relax the legs!
